About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Accountable for the global execution of site activation for assigned clinical trials
  • Develop the site start-up strategy for each study
  • Oversees the tracking and analysis of study metrics
  • Advocate for optimized site selection strategies
  • Ensure comprehensive and compliant documentation of site start-up materials
  • Partner with cross functional and CRO partners
  • Monitor and maintain country intelligence data
  • Support regulatory submissions as needed
  • Lead and oversee all aspects of site start-up activities
  • Serve as the subject matter expert for essential site documents
  • Represent SSU on cross-functional teams
  • Recommend and participate in cross functional and department process improvements
  • May require up to 25% travel

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• 4-6 years of experience
  • Demonstrated interpersonal & leadership skills
  • Ability to understand and implement operational strategic direction
  • A data-driven approach
  • Effective communication skills via verbal, written and presentation abilities
  • Proactive and self-disciplined
  • Ability to influence and negotiate
  • Experience in the clinical drug development process
  • Demonstrated vendor management experience
  • Technical proficiency in trial management systems (CTMS, TMF) and MS applications
  • Knowledge of ICH/GCP and regulatory guidelines/directives
  • Effective project management skills
